AVOID!!! WORST LANDLORDS IN LONDON. AVOID AT ALL COSTS!

I totally agree with Eddy's comment. These guys are cowboys, hide information from tenants to then steal your deposit at the end of your tenancy. Here are the reasons to avoid SHAREDPADS at all costs!

1. I was told that bills were included in my rental fee each month. Only when I left the tenancy were these bills deducted from my deposit without any prior notification.

2. Any issues with the property are not properly dealt with and therefore the issue will keep reoccurring as they are too cheap to spend on proper maintenance and repair jobs. One guy had a leaking sky light for over a year.

3. A housemate was living in unlivable conditions only for his messages to the agency to be ignored and was given no alternative living arrangement. The person was forced to live outside the house for around 2 weeks as the issue wasn't being dealt with properly.

4. On multiple occasions, the builders would enter rooms in the house without giving prior notice.

5. The agency staff are extremely rude and disrespectful.

6. Agency staff DO NOT check online advertisements for the rooms (e.g spareroom.com) therefore they are not responsible for misinformation stated on advertisements.

In summary, if you don't want to have to deal with these kinds of headaches, avoid SharedPads properties.
